What is Triangle?

 

Written by: Najia Nijat

 

First Lane:

Nasrin and Sana are playing in the alley. Nasrin has brought Bolani (a special Afghani food) and she invites Sana to eat Bolani with her. Meanwhile, the peddler with his rabbit arrives and they greet him. When peddler sees the Bolani, he says that its shape is like a triangle. Sana asks about the triangle.

Peddler turns on the talking box. Nazir Ahmad, a resident of Kandahar province says that the triangle has three angles like Bolani. Another boy, Naser Ahmad says that triangle is like a bird has three angles.

Peddler turns off the talking box. Nasrin says that she did not learn anything the talking box. Peddler says that the triangle is a shape which has three straight lines. The joint points of each two lines should be straight and that makes a triangle.

Sana says that now she knows what triangle is. She says that if we fold one side of the tablecloth, it makes the shape of a triangle. Then the rabbit tells a poem about the triangle in which many triangle objects are mentioned.

Peddler goes to another alley.
